Поделиться через


Printer.PSet - метод (Boolean, Single, Single, Int32)

Печатает манипуляция инициируется одиночной точкой в заданном цвете на странице, при необходимости, указывающий точку относительно текущей координаты.

Пространство имен:  Microsoft.VisualBasic.PowerPacks.Printing.Compatibility.VB6
Сборка:  Microsoft.VisualBasic.PowerPacks.Vs (в Microsoft.VisualBasic.PowerPacks.Vs.dll)

Синтаксис

'Декларация
Public Sub PSet ( _
    relativeStart As Boolean, _
    x As Single, _
    y As Single, _
    color As Integer _
)
public void PSet(
    bool relativeStart,
    float x,
    float y,
    int color
)
public:
void PSet(
    bool relativeStart, 
    float x, 
    float y, 
    int color
)
member PSet : 
        relativeStart:bool * 
        x:float32 * 
        y:float32 * 
        color:int -> unit 
public function PSet(
    relativeStart : boolean, 
    x : float, 
    y : float, 
    color : int
)

Параметры

  • relativeStart
    Тип: System.Boolean
    Значение, указывающее, является лиBoolean координаты относительно текущего положения графики (например, набор CurrentX, CurrentY).
  • x
    Тип: System.Single
    Значение, указывающееSingle горизонтальные координаты точки на печать.
  • y
    Тип: System.Single
    Значение, указывающееSingle вертикальные координаты точки на печать.
  • color
    Тип: System.Int32
    Необязательный.Значение, указывающееInteger цвета RGB (красный-зеленый-голубой), определенный для точки.Если этот параметр не указан, текущий параметр свойства ForeColor используется.

Заметки

Размер точки напечатал зависит от параметра свойства DrawWidth.При DrawWidth имеет значение 1, PSet печатает манипуляция инициируется одиночной точкой в заданном цвете.При DrawWidth больше 1, центризован по указанным координатам.

Способ точка напечатанные зависит от параметра свойства DrawStyle.

При выполнении PSet свойства CurrentX и CurrentY набор к точке, указанной аргументами.

ПримечаниеПримечание

Функции и объекты пространства имен Microsoft.VisualBasic.PowerPacks.Printing.Compatibility.VB6 используются в средствах, предназначенных для обновления версии Visual Basic 6.0 до Visual Basic.В большинстве случаев эти функции и объекты дублируют функциональные возможности, реализованные в других пространствах имен в .NET Framework.Они необходимы только в тех случаях, когда модель кода Visual Basic 6.0 значительно отличается от реализации .NET Framework.

Примеры

В следующем примере показано, как напечатать единый центр относительно набор графических CurrentX и CurrentYпозиции в заданном цвете.

Dim Printer As New Printer
Printer.CurrentX = 1000
Printer.CurrentY = 1000
Printer.PSet(True, 500, 500, vbRed)
Printer.EndDoc()

Безопасность платформы .NET Framework

См. также

Ссылки

Printer Класс

PSet - перегрузка

Microsoft.VisualBasic.PowerPacks.Printing.Compatibility.VB6 - пространство имен

Другие ресурсы

Библиотека совместимости принтеров

Практическое руководство. Исправление ошибок обновления с помощью библиотеки совместимости принтеров (Visual Basic)

Развертывание приложений, ссылающихся на библиотеку совместимости принтеров